Driving innovation and growth in the private healthcare market
At Blake Morgan, we draw on the knowledge and expertise of our public sector Healthcare team to provide insight and support to businesses operating across the UK health sector.
We deliver a full spectrum of legal services ranging from advice on regulatory compliance to protection of intellectual property and corporate transactions, with a particular focus on digital health.
Our expert lawyers work with both UK and international clients. We understand your business and will act as an extension of your team.
Main Areas Of Practice
Our experienced lawyers have a depth of knowledge of the health market to provide strategic and commercial advice offering pragmatic solutions for private healthcare businesses.
Strategic Commercial Support
We support clients to launch and sell their products and services, protecting their intellectual property assets, keeping data secure and negotiating terms of business. Our understanding of the UK healthcare market and its regulatory framework enables us to focus on the commercial needs of the business and its customers.
Digital Health
We work closely with innovators in the health sector to identify and protect new technology solutions including data management and medical devices. We support clients when licensing new apps and solutions or selling high value equipment and services into the NHS.
Procurement Support
Our procurement experts advise on all matters relating to procurement including negotiating and finalising the often complex contracts which result from tender exercises.
Corporate Strategic advice
We work with management boards and key decision makers as well as entrepreneurs to help our clients drive forward their growth through funding and acquisitions. We provide advice on shareholder agreements, investments and disputes, as well as acquisitions ranging from individual dental practices to substantial nursing home groups.
Our Clients
We work with private healthcare providers, innovators, equipment suppliers, and service providers to help them grow and develop their business, and work with or supply to NHS bodies.
